From 98c88dc8a1ace642d9021b103b28cba7b51e3abc Mon Sep 17 00:00:00 2001 From: Vincent Guittot Date: Wed, 21 Jan 2026 17:33:17 +0100 Subject: sched/fair: Fix pelt clock sync when entering idle Samuel and Alex reported regressions of the util_avg of RT rq with commit 17e3e88ed0b6 ("sched/fair: Fix pelt lost idle time detection"). It happens that fair is updating and syncing the pelt clock with task one when pick_next_task_fair() fails to pick a task but before the prev scheduling class got a chance to update its pelt signals. Move update_idle_rq_clock_pelt() in set_next_task_idle() which is called after prev class has been called. It was not expected that this would be a universal win without a crystal ball instruction but the reported regressions are a concern [1][2] even if gains were also reported. Specifically; o mysql with client/server running on different servers regresses o specjbb reports lower peak metrics o daytrader regresses The mysql is realistic and a concern. It needs to be confirmed if specjbb is simply shifting the point where peak performance is measured but still a concern. daytrader is considered to be representative of a real workload. Access to test machines is currently problematic for verifying any fix to this problem. Disable NEXT_BUDDY for now by default until the root causes are addressed. It is a better choice to use yield_to_task or WF_SYNC in such case. This increases the number of resched and preemption because a task becomes quickly "ineligible" when it runs; We update the task vruntime periodically and before the task exhausted its slice or at least quantum. Example: 2 tasks A and B wake up simultaneously with lag = 0. Both are eligible. Task A runs 1st and wakes up task C. Scheduler updates task A's vruntime which becomes greater than average runtime as all others have a lag == 0 and didn't run yet. Now task A is ineligible because it received more runtime than the other task but it has not yet exhausted its slice nor a min quantum. We force preemption, disable protection but Task B will run 1st not task C. Sidenote, DELAY_ZERO increases this effect by clearing positive lag at wake up.
